raid0 corruption, how to restore?

[Date Prev][Date Next][Thread Prev][Thread Next][Date Index][Thread Index]

 



I have two disks that I formatted as btrfs RAID0 on opensuse 11.3. The raid worked well several days until there was a power surge. The system successfully rebooted and the btrfs raid reappeared, but the kernel occasionally threw oops. That was my first experience with oops. After two days, the btrfs raid failed to mount via fstab and when I manually tried to mount it, there was a kernel panic.

I would like to recover the data from the btrfs raid. If I issue the command: btrfs-show, I receive:

Label: HD103SJ_btrfs  uuid: 2ff6e89d-b790-425b-837b-475d1504be69
        Total devices 2 FS bytes used 733.80GB
        devid    1 size 931.51GB used 369.53GB path /dev/sdd
        devid    2 size 931.51GB used 369.51GB path /dev/sde
Btrfs Btrfs v0.19

Obviously the RAID and the filesystems are still there. I then try to fsck the drives:

btrfsck /dev/sde
btrfsck: disk-io.c:416: find_and_setup_root: Assertion `!(!root->node)' failed.

I do not understand the error message that is provided. Can someone shed a little light on that message?
